Circuitpython memory allocation failed
WebDec 20, 2024 · Simply save files over USB to run them or enter REPL to disable. code.py output: MemoryError: memory allocation failed, allocating 15477 bytes Press any key to enter the REPL. Use CTRL-D to reload. ... I want to start adding more information about memory locations to CircuitPython. The iMX RT line runs code off of flash so we'll want … Web2 days ago · This function is a MicroPython extension. gc.threshold( [ amount]) . Set or query the additional GC allocation threshold. Normally, a collection is triggered only when a new allocation cannot be satisfied, i.e. on an out-of-memory (OOM) condition. If this function is called, in addition to OOM, a collection will be triggered each time after ...
Circuitpython memory allocation failed
Did you know?
WebMay 24, 2024 · jposada202420 commented on May 24, 2024. Some M0 boards are limited in memory, so this possible the main of your problem. Please see this … Web2 days ago · Disable automatic garbage collection. Heap memory can still be allocated, and garbage collection can still be initiated manually using gc.collect (). gc.collect() . Run a …
WebJun 24, 2024 · 1. If you have enough RAM on the target device, you might want to enlarge the heap size that is being used by micropython. To check the memory data of …
WebDec 31, 2024 · I am using a PYBD-SF6W with a microSD card attached. I am trying to read in variables from some files on the microSD card; however, I am running into a memory allocation issue where I get the error: "memory allocation failed, allocating 8192 bytes". Is there a way to monitor how much memory is being used at any given time? WebJan 31, 2024 · Adafruit CircuitPython 2.2.1 on 2024-01-23; Adafruit CircuitPlayground Express with samd21g18 >>> from adafruit_circuitplayground.express import cpx Traceback (most recent call last): File "", line 1, in MemoryError: memory allocation failed, allocating 338 bytes
WebDec 14, 2024 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ams
Webas if ``buf[start:end]``. This will not cause an allocation like ``buf[start:end]`` will so it saves memory.:param ~WriteableBuffer buffer: buffer to write into:param int start: Index to start writing at:param int end: Index to write up to but not include; if None, use ``len(buf)`` """ if end is None: end = len(buf) photo of magnesiumWebMar 28, 2024 · caternuson mentioned this issue on May 3, 2024. Needs a refactor. adafruit/Adafruit_CircuitPython_MCP230xx#10. Metro M0 Express ( PID 3505) RGB LCD Shield Kit ( PID 714) evaherrada added the bug. Sign up … photo of maddie mogenWebJisforJT • 9 mo. ago. The issue is free memory. When you load the ~14KB file that leaves about 4KB of the ~18KB for creating the allWords array. When you load the ~17KB file … photo of malcolm x and mlkWebApr 17, 2024 · Memory: CircuitPython basics. If you want to optimize your volatile memory usage, it is good to understand the basics of how the CircuitPython memory manager … how does nationwide rate for pet insuranceWebDec 18, 2024 · Note. you could use a blank __init__.py file if you use the later import statement which is not the case in the examples (currently). Copying a __init__.py file from another library is NOT RECOMMENDED as I don't know what is in those files for other libraries. Circuitpython does support using a __init__.py with a [module_name].mpy file … how does nathan react to the newsWebMemory: CircuitPython basics Memory: Measuring memory use Memory: Optimizing memory use • Biggest memory user #1: Bitmaps • Biggest memory user #2: Fonts and … photo of magpieWebMay 1, 2024 · The text was updated successfully, but these errors were encountered: how does national league north playoffs work